Project Estimate Cost:

This section outlines the estimated budget for the entire project, breaking down estimated labor costs and materials for Cosmo Inc. It is designed to align with the Work Breakdown Structure (WBS) and is sectioned by phases. Additionally, assumptions, constraints, and dependencies are outlined. The project’s actual cost is yet to be determined, with the overall budget capped at $150,000.

Assumptions:

  • All team members possess the necessary skills and knowledge regarding Cosmo Inc.’s wearable technology required for the project.
  • All team members will be available throughout the project duration.
  • Funding is available to support the project’s needs.
  • The project owner can provide the necessary financial support for completion.
  • The team will successfully deliver within the project scope, budget, and schedule.

Constraints:

  • Limited data required for market analysis due to the project’s time frame.
  • Potential technical limitations for developers.
  • A small team, with member absence affecting the project’s completion timeframe.

Dependencies:

  • Development of the product and application operating the merchandise.
  • Involvement of the marketing director in developing the logo and sales pitch.
  • Creation of the training program for customer support staff.
